Meet Black Snakes of the Southeast United States.



The Black Adder, (Vipera berus) is a European / Asian species and is not found in the U.S. Although it is venomous, it is not considered highly dangerous to humans as only about 12% of its bite victims require hospitalization.

Quote:
Originally Posted by megadeth View Post
My friend also taught me this little "song" to identify snake...

If it's black over yellow, go and say him hello.
If it's yellow over black, just step back.
That song is how to identify a coral snake, which are poisonous.
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Coral_snake

According to wiki, racer mating season is April-June. Your snake was probably out looking for a little sumthin' sumthin' when it encountered a human and was firghtened off. You might see more of them this time of year.
